The song was composed in the key of C major. [4] At the request of Andy Warhol, band frontman Lou Reed wrote the song about Warhol superstar Edie Sedgwick. According to Reed, the title was inspired by Warhol saying, about Sedgwick, "Oh, don't you think she's a femme fatale, Lou?" [5] [6] The song was recorded with vocals by Nico. [1]

Femme Fatale is the fourth studio album by American R&B/jazz singer Miki Howard. Released in 1992 under Giant Records, the album peaked at No. 110 on the US Billboard 200 and No. 7 on Billboard's Top R&B Albums chart. Femme Fatale is the seventh studio album by American singer Britney Spears. It was released on March 25, 2011, by Jive Records , and was her last album with the label before they shut down later in October of the same year as she was moved to RCA Records .
